5. Seasonal Consumer Behavior

The study of seasonal consumer behavior is paramount for understanding market dynamics and forecasting demand, particularly when considering a distinct future interval such as the designated future summer period. This specific timeframe inherently triggers predictable shifts in purchasing patterns, consumption habits, and leisure activities, influenced by factors such as weather, holidays, and cultural norms. Recognizing these cyclical trends is critical for businesses and organizations seeking to optimize strategies, allocate resources effectively, and engage target audiences during the warmer months of the upcoming year. An in-depth analysis of these behavioral changes provides a foundational understanding for strategic planning across a multitude of industries.

  • Leisure and Travel Expenditure

    A primary characteristic of consumer behavior during the warmer months is a pronounced increase in leisure and travel expenditure. As educational institutions recess and professional schedules often permit extended breaks, individuals and families prioritize travel, vacation planning, and participation in recreational activities. This translates into heightened demand for airfare, accommodation servicesranging from hotels and resorts to vacation rentalsand related travel services such as tour packages and car rentals. For the designated future summer, airlines will calibrate flight schedules and pricing, while the hospitality sector will manage room inventory and staffing levels, directly reflecting anticipated surges in bookings and occupancy rates. Furthermore, purchases of travel accessories, luggage, and destination-specific apparel also experience a predictable uplift, impacting retail planning.

  • Retail and Lifestyle Product Demand

    The designated future seasonal period consistently drives significant shifts in retail and lifestyle product demand. Consumer preferences pivot towards items associated with outdoor living, warmer climates, and recreational pursuits. This includes a substantial increase in sales of swimwear, summer apparel, sun protection products, and outdoor sports equipment such such as bicycles, camping gear, and water sports accessories. Home improvement stores observe higher demand for gardening supplies, patio furniture, and barbecue equipment, while electronics retailers see elevated interest in portable audio devices and outdoor-friendly gadgets. For the forthcoming summer, retailers will execute inventory management strategies months in advance, design targeted marketing campaigns, and optimize supply chains to ensure the availability of these highly sought-after seasonal goods, capitalizing on the peak purchasing window.

  • Food and Beverage Consumption Patterns

    Seasonal influences profoundly shape food and beverage consumption patterns, particularly during the warmer months. There is a marked preference for lighter, refreshing options, including cold beverages, ice cream, fresh produce, and ingredients suitable for outdoor grilling and picnics. Consumption of alcoholic beverages often shifts towards lighter beers, ciders, and wines, while non-alcoholic options like iced teas and fruit juices gain prominence. Social gatherings and outdoor dining become more frequent, influencing grocery shopping habits and restaurant choices. In preparation for the designated future summer, food manufacturers will adjust production volumes for seasonal items, supermarkets will feature promotional displays for barbecue essentials and fresh produce, and food service establishments will update menus to reflect seasonal availability and consumer preferences for al fresco dining.

7. Climate Pattern Expectations

The anticipation of specific climatic patterns during the designated future seasonal period is a critical element in strategic planning across numerous sectors. This connection stems from the inherent influence of weather and climate on human activity, natural systems, and economic operations. Understanding the expected atmospheric and oceanic conditionssuch as projected temperatures, precipitation levels, and the likelihood of extreme weather eventsis paramount for the upcoming year’s summer. For instance, forecasters monitor global climate drivers like the El Nio Southern Oscillation (ENSO) phases, which can significantly modulate regional weather patterns, influencing everything from agricultural yields in North America to drought conditions in Australia or increased tropical cyclone activity in other parts of the world during this specific interval. The practical significance of these expectations lies in enabling proactive measures: water resource managers can optimize reservoir releases, energy companies can forecast peak demand for cooling, and emergency services can prepare for heat-related public health advisories or severe storm responses well in advance of the period.

Further analysis of expected climate patterns for this future summer delves into more granular details, informing a wide array of practical applications. For instance, agricultural sectors rely on precipitation outlooks to make informed decisions regarding crop choices, planting schedules, and irrigation needs, directly impacting food security and market prices for the period. The tourism industry assesses temperature and severe weather forecasts to manage bookings, promote specific destinations, and ensure visitor safety, recognizing that pleasant weather enhances destination appeal. Public health organizations utilize heatwave predictions to implement preventative measures, such as opening cooling centers and disseminating awareness campaigns, thereby mitigating heat-related illnesses and mortalities. Furthermore, renewable energy providers adjust their operational strategies based on expected solar radiation levels and wind patterns, optimizing energy generation during this specific time. These detailed projections allow for the development of resilient infrastructure plans, targeted resource distribution, and adaptive operational protocols, all geared towards navigating the unique environmental conditions anticipated for the forthcoming summer.
